Current talks include:
π Diamonds Arenβt Really Real
π Belief Beats Truth: Why Your Brain Buys the Story, Not the Object
π Carbon Wars: Mined vs. Manufactured
π The Future of Forever: What happens when two billion-dollar industries sell the same object set apart only by belief?
As a jewelry historian, author, and cultural critic, my work explores how value, desire, and belief shape the world we live in β from the myths behind famous diamonds to the modern βpost-factualβ economy where meaning matters more than matter.
